言語拡散モデル(げんごかくさんもでる)
最終更新:2026/4/22
言語拡散モデルは、ノイズからテキストを生成するように学習された深層学習モデルである。
別名・同義語 拡散モデル拡散生成モデル
ポイント
拡散モデルは、画像生成で注目を集めた技術をテキスト生成に応用したもので、高品質な文章生成が可能である。
概要
言語拡散モデルは、近年注目を集めている生成モデルの一種であり、特に自然言語処理の分野でその応用が期待されている。従来の生成モデルとは異なり、拡散モデルは、データに徐々にノイズを加えていき、最終的に完全にノイズ化された状態から、そのノイズを除去していく過程を学習する。この過程を通じて、モデルはデータの分布を学習し、新たなデータを生成することができる。
原理
言語拡散モデルの基本的な原理は、以下の2つの過程から構成される。
- 拡散過程 (Forward Process): 元のテキストデータに、段階的にガウスノイズを加えていく過程。各ステップでノイズが加えられることで、徐々に元のテキストの情報が失われていく。
- 逆拡散過程 (Reverse Process): 完全にノイズ化された状態から、ノイズを除去していく過程。この過程は、拡散過程の逆を学習することで実現される。モデルは、各ステップでノイズを除去し、元のテキストに近い状態へと復元していく。
応用
言語拡散モデルは、様々な自然言語処理タスクに応用可能である。
- テキスト生成: 高品質な文章を生成することができる。例えば、小説、詩、ニュース記事などの作成に利用できる。
- 機械翻訳: ある言語のテキストを別の言語に翻訳することができる。
- 文章要約: 長い文章を短い文章に要約することができる。
- 質問応答: 質問に対して適切な回答を生成することができる。
課題
言語拡散モデルは、その高い性能から注目を集めている一方で、いくつかの課題も存在する。
- 計算コスト: 学習および推論に高い計算コストが必要となる。
- 生成速度: テキスト生成に時間がかかる場合がある。
- 制御性: 生成されるテキストの制御が難しい場合がある。